Immunogen:
AID antibody was raised against a peptide corresponding to 14 amino acids near the carboxy terminus of human AID.
The immunogen is located within the last 50 amino acids of AID.

Application Note:
AID antibody can be used for detection of AID by Western blot at 2 μg/mL. Anti-AID is human and mouse reactive. Antibody can also be used for immunocytochemistry starting at 10 μg/mL. For immunofluorescence start at 20 μg/mL.
Antibody validated: Western Blot in human samples; Immunocytochemistry in human samples and Immunofluorescence in human samples. All other applications and species not yet tested.

Background:
AID Antibody: Activation-induced cytidine deaminase (AID) was initially discovered as a homolog of the apolipoprotein B RNA-editing cytidine deaminase 1 (APOBEC1) that showed cytidine deaminase properties in stimulated B cell lines. It is necessary for somatic hypermutation and class switch recombination in B cells, but inappropriate or dysregulated expression AID is often found in tumors and B cell neoplasms. Although it is structurally and functionally similar to the APOBEC proteins, it appears unlikely that AID deaminates dC to dU residues in HIV cDNA as does APOBEC3G.
